How Intelligent Monitoring Translates Into Real Savings for Dubai Homes
Effective water conservation depends on visibility, and visibility depends on instrumentation. Intelligent monitoring can track flow patterns, detect abnormal usage, and identify signs that water is being lost through leaks or inefficient outlets. When the data Smart Home Packages for Off-Plan Developers in Dubai UAE is organized into practical signals, property teams can act faster, and residents can understand what drives consumption. This reduces the trial-and-error phase that often leads to higher bills and delayed maintenance.
In Dubai conditions, irrigation and outdoor usage can represent a significant share of demand, especially when scheduling is static. Smart irrigation scheduling uses analytics and control logic to adjust watering patterns based on conditions and measured needs. Instead of running on a fixed timer, the system can align output with real demand, helping protect landscaping while avoiding overwatering. The result is a more consistent outdoor environment with fewer wasted liters and fewer manual adjustments for facilities teams.
